Overview:
The Shear Pin for JET Rope Hoist (800kg) - 492 290 is a small but critical safety component for JET lifting equipment. Made from durable metal, it is engineered to act as a sacrificial link that protects the hoist's internal mechanisms by breaking cleanly if an overload occurs. This helps prevent costly damage to parts such as the gearbox, drum and motor. Designed for JET rope hoists with an 800 kg working capacity, this OEM-spec replacement pin supports safe, dependable operation in everyday lifting tasks. It is suitable for workshops, construction sites and maintenance environments where rope hoists are used regularly, offering a straightforward swap when routine checks show wear or after any overload event.

Also known as:
Shear bolt, safety shear pin, overload pin, break pin, breakaway pin, hoist safety pin, sacrificial pin for rope hoists. These terms are often used interchangeably for the protective pin designed to fail first under excess load to safeguard the hoist mechanism.
